When looking for a Family Law attorney, consider factors like their experience in handling similar cases, their success rate, and their communication skills. Making an informed choice will help you navigate through this challenging time with confidence.
Look for providers who offer personalized attention, empathy, and a deep understanding of the legal complexities involved in Family Law. Additionally, ensure they are licensed to practice in your jurisdiction.
Key considerations include the attorney's experience, their availability, cost, and the services they offer (such as mediation or collaborative law). Also, consider their reputation in the legal community.
Common concerns include the emotional toll of Family Law cases, the financial implications, and the impact on children. A good attorney will help you navigate these challenges while advocating for your best interests.
To get the best value or experience, prepare for your consultations by gathering all necessary documents and information. Be open and honest with your attorney about your goals and concerns. Lastly, trust their expertise and guidance throughout the process.
